Instead annotate all flows with their owning ScrollRoots. When
processing the display list items into a flattened display list, we add
PushScrollRoot and PopScrollRoot to signal when scrolling regions start
and end. It is possible for content from different scrolling regions to
intersect and when they do, the stack of scrolling regions is
duplicated. When these duplicated scrolling regions stacks reach
WebRender, it will scroll them in tandem.
The PushScrollRoot and PopScrollRoot items are currently represented as
StackingContexts in WebRender, but eventually these will be replaced
with special WebRender display items.

RuleTreeDeclarationsIterator would yield &PropertyDeclaration
with the lifetime of the rule tree, but the reference would only
be valid as long as the iterator was holding the corresponding lock.
The lock would be released when the iterator’s `.next()` method
moves to the next rule tree node, or when the iterator is dropped.
Also change apply_declaration to not require a `Clone` iterator
(since closures unfortunately don’t implement `Clone`).
Instead have it take a callable that returns a fresh iterator.

Make `FlowRef` a newtype
This creates a sharp distinction between `Arc<Flow>`s, which may be
owned by anyone, and `FlowRef`s, which may only be owned by the
traversal code. By checking the reference count, we ensure that a `Flow`
cannot be pointed to by `Arc`s and `FlowRef`s simultaneously.
This is not a complete fix for #6503, though it is a necessary start
(enforcing the no-aliasing rule of `FlowRef::deref_mut` will require far
more work).
